Graduate Assistant - Library/OGRS - Spring 2026

Seton Hall University is committed to programs of Equal Employment Opportunity (EEO).

Responsibilities
  • Assist data services team in data consultations for students and scholars
  • Respond quickly to faculty and student support requests and handle software requests in a timely manner
  • Prepare reports for workshop attendance and data consultations
  • Assist with administrative tasks such as scheduling classes, updating the RDS website and blog, and coordinating paperwork for student research projects
  • Create webpage content for the data services webpage
  • Teach workshops and/or classes
  • Create outreach initiatives to promote data services
  • Create flyers and marketing materials for data services
  • Consistently learn new data analysis tools
  • Collect and analyze data
  • Conduct literature reviews
  • Assist with tasks and projects as assigned by the supervisor; project priorities may shift over the semester
  • Maintain clear communication with supervisors regarding any issues that arise
Required Qualifications
  • Applicant must have a Bachelor’s degree and be admitted to a graduate program at Seton Hall University before applying
  • Applicant must maintain complete confidentiality of students and scholars’ data
  • Applicant must have knowledge of two or more data analysis programs (Excel, SPSS, STATA, R, Python, Atlas.ti, ArcGIS, Power

    BI, Tableau, MATLAB, or other)
  • Experience with quantitative and/or qualitative research methods
  • Applicant must have excellent communication skills (writing, speaking, and listening)
  • Applicant must work 20 hours per week following the University Calendar, not the Academic Calendar
  • Experience teaching, tutoring, training, or mentoring (1–2 years)
Desired Qualifications
  • Experience with AWS
  • Experience with Shell scripting, Linux commands, and Python
  • Experience with technical writing
  • Experience with statistical analysis or machine learning
  • IRB CITI training certificate
